SilverCrest (TSX: SVL) (NYSE MKT: SVLC) President to Take Leave of Absence

Mining Stocks News: SilverCrest (TSX: SVL) (NYSE MKT: SVLC) President to Take Leave of Absence

Director Dunham L. Craig Appointed Interim President

Vancouver, BC - February 26, 2015 (Investorideas.com Mining Stocks Newswire) SilverCrest Mines Inc. (TSX:SVL) ( NYSE MKT: SVLC) announced today that N. Eric Fier, President and Chief Operating Officer, has taken a partial leave of absence to deal with certain matters of personal health. Dunham L. Craig, Director, has been appointed Interim President and will assume the President's responsibilities on a temporary basis until further stages of a succession plan developed by the Board of Directors can be implemented. Mr. Fier will remain as COO and Director of SilverCrest until such time as he is able to return to his duties on a full time basis. In his absence, SilverCrest will rely on the depth and experience of its management to professionally execute its stated business objectives.

The Board's succession plan has Mr. Fier stepping into the CEO position upon J. Scott Drever's anticipated retirement as CEO in the coming year which is now expected to coincide with Mr. Fier's return. As a result, the Company has embarked on a search for a new full-time President in anticipation of Mr. Fier's return to the Company in this new position.

J. Scott Drever, CEO and Director stated: "Eric will need time away from his full slate of corporate responsibilities to recuperate from certain required medical procedures. Eric is a key member of the SilverCrest team and the Board of Directors. All his colleagues and company employees wish him a speedy recovery so that he may continue his extraordinary contributions to the growth and continued success of SilverCrest. Eric has our full support throughout this challenging period for him."

As interim President, Dunham Craig brings over 26 years of professional mining and management experience to assist SilverCrest in Eric's absence. Mr. Craig's experience in the mining industry has encompassed all aspects of mining and operations, progressing from exploration discovery to feasibility, financing, permitting, construction and production related to two mines. He has extensive experience in Canada, Central America and Mexico with groups such as Wheaton River Minerals Inc. and Glencairn Gold Inc. and has worked in development, construction and production in Latin America for over 15 years.

Mr. Craig will be directly working with Mr. Fier and other members of the Board and management group to transition Presidential responsibilities so that the Company's strategic plan for growth may continue without interruption.


SilverCrest Mines Inc. (NYSE MKT: SVLC; TSX: SVL) is a Canadian precious metals producer headquartered in Vancouver, BC. SilverCrest flagship property is the 100%-owned Santa Elena Mine, located 150 kilometres northeast of Hermosillo, near Banamichi in the State of Sonora, México. The mine is a highgrade, epithermal silver and gold producer, with an estimated life of mine of 7 years at an average operating cash costs of $11 per ounce of silver equivalent (55:1 Ag:Au). SilverCrest anticipates that the new 3,000 tonnes per day conventional mill facility at the Santa Elena Mine should recover an average of 1.5 million ounces of silver and 32,800 ounces of gold per annum over the current reserve life. Exploration programs continue to result in new discoveries at Santa Elena and also have rapidly advanced the definition of a large polymetallic deposit at the La Joya property in Durango State, Mexico.

Garibaldi (TSX.V: GGI) Signs LOI To Send La Patilla Mill Feed To Gainey Capital's Processing Facility

TSX Mining News: Garibaldi (TSX.V: GGI) Signs LOI To Send La Patilla Mill Feed To Gainey Capital's Processing Facility

Vancouver, British Columbia - February 26, 2015 (Investorideas.com Mining stocks newswire) Garibaldi Resources Corp. (TSX.V: GGI) (the "Company" or "Garibaldi") is pleased to announce that it has signed a Letter of Intent (“LOI”) with Gainey Capital Corp. (TSX.V: GNC) to initiate an immediate program to deliver mineralized material from the Company’s La Patilla Gold Property in Sinaloa State, Mexico, to Gainey’s 300 tpd processing facility just 40 miles to the southeast.

This LOI marks another important step for Garibaldi at La Patilla where the Company's strategic plan since acquiring this asset in 2013 has been to move to the exploitation stage as quickly as possible to generate cash flow.

Artisanal miners have been active at La Patilla for decades, the Company has negotiated a long-term agreement with the local community to allow for exploitation at this property, and a highly successful drill program in early 2014 confirmed the presence of near-surface mineralization including 8.5 g/t Au over 10.4 meters within a broader interval of 3.1 g/t Au over 30 meters in diamond drill hole LP-14. La Patilla is considered very prospective for high-grade "shoots".

Garibaldi and Gainey will use this LOI as a framework for a potential long-term revenue sharing agreement between the two companies. In addition, the processing of mineralized material from La Patilla will provide Garibaldi with important additional metallurgical and grade information to further assess the exploitative potential of this asset. Preliminary La Patilla metallurgical testing by Garibaldi has produced encouraging results.

"Our team in Mexico was very impressed with Gainey's state-of-the-art gravimetric/flotation processing center," commented Steve Regoci, Garibaldi President and CEO. "This should be an excellent fit for advancing La Patilla which importantly is located just a short distance away."

Investors are cautioned that the planned processing of mineralized material from La Patilla is not based on a National Instrument 43-101 mineral resource or reserve estimate, preliminary economic assessment, prefeasibility study or feasibility study. As a result, there is no assurance that Garibaldi will be able to economically extract mineralization from La Patilla.

SilverCrest (TSX: SVL) (NYSE MKT: SVLC) Announces New Discovery at Ermitaño El Durazno Target

Mining Stocks News: SilverCrest (TSX: SVL) (NYSE MKT: SVLC) Announces New Discovery at Ermitaño El Durazno Target

Vancouver, BC - February 19, 2015 (Investorideas.com Mining Stocks Newswire) SilverCrest Mines Inc. (TSX:SVL: NYSE MKT: SVLC) is pleased to announce initial results of exploration drilling at the El Durazno Target within the 100% held Ermitaño I concession in Sonora, Mexico. Nine (9) shallow drill holes, totalling an estimated 2,656 metres have been completed. The objective was to initially drill test surface mineralization for potential open pit targets. El Durazno is the first of several targets identified by surface work to be drilled in the Ermitaño I & II and Cumobabi concessions. Please refer to news releases dated January 14, 2014 and November 18, 2014 on the Company's website at www.silvercrestmines.com for more information.

N. Eric Fier, CPG, P.Eng., President & COO stated; "This is the first known exploration drilling within the Ermitaño concessions. This drilling has resulted in the discovery of near surface gold and silver mineralization at El Durazno which we believe confirms a potential low grade oxide open pit target. Since it is adjacent to the Company's Santa Elena facilities which includes leach pad capacity, small lower grade discoveries can potentially become economic deposits. We expect to carry out additional exploratory work in 2015 at El Durazno and will concurrently advance the exploration program in nearby target areas within the Ermitaño and Cumobabi concessions. We are confident that further attractive targets will be discovered within this developing regional trend."

The Ermitaño I and II concessions (see Figure 1) are located within an 8 kilometre radius of the Company's low cost high-grade epithermal silver and gold producing Santa Elena Mine. These concessions, comprising, an estimated 16,526 hectares, are located along the same "developing regional" trend of mineralization that hosts the Company's Santa Elena Mine. The defined trend is approximately 10 kilometres wide and 20 kilometres long and strikes Northwest-Southeast. The concessions host Late Cretaceous andesite and rhyolite volcanic rocks with major structures controlling the Santa Elena silver and gold low sulphidation epithermal mineralization. An exploration program completed in 2014 has tested outcropping widespread epithermal mineralization in several defined main targets including:

·        El Durazno. Comprises of two parallel east-west trending corridors of veining and stockwork mineralization with thickness ranging from 4 metres to 50 metres with outcropping for a defined cumulative strike length of approximately 900 metres. The first corridor (see attached Figure 2) is defined by outcropping of veining and stockwork in an area of 400 metres along strike and 50 metres wide with a total of 86 surface channel samples averaging 1.28g/t Au. The second corridor is defined by outcropping of veining and stockwork in an area of 500 metres along strike and 50 metres wide with 129 surface channel samples averaging 0.34g/t gold, trace silver. Evidence based on epithermal textures and more detailed mineralogical studies suggest a shallower level exposure in a low sulphidation epithermal environment compared to Santa Elena.
·        Ermitaño West. Contains a network of low sulphidation east–west trending epithermal veins and stockwork within an area of 1,200 metres long 600 metres wide with 546 surface channel samples averaging 0.17g/t Au with surface grades up to 4.8 gpt gold, trace silver over 2.5 metres. Vein textures suggest a shallower level of exposure in the low sulphidation epithermal environment compared to Santa Elena.
·        Ermitaño East. Is an east–west trending galena bearing silver vein system with indications of two different levels of epithermal exposure (deep and shallow) compared to Santa Elena. Several select surface channel samples over 0.1 to 2.0 metres grade over 300 gpt silver.
·        Veta Valentina. Hosts a 1.2 kilometres long and 10 metres wide east-west trending structural corridor with low sulphidation epithermal veining. Results to date show 37 individual surface channel samples from a central zone (50 metres long – 10 metres wide) averaging 1.34g/t gold and 33.2g/t silver.

The Cumobabi concession was recently acquired from Evrim Resources Corp. and consists of 25,221 hectares adjacent to Ermitano concessions (see Figure 1). The Company is currently completing surface work to prioritize targets for future work. Total concession hectares held by the Company at Santa Elena, Cumobabi and Ermitano I & II is 51,172 hectares.

Of the board approved 2015 exploration budget totalling US$2.8 million, in respect to the Company's organic growth program for Sonora, Mexico, the exploration budget for the Ermitaño I & II and Cumobabi concessions is US$2.3 million. Exploration work will consist of approximately 6,000 metres of drilling and advance surface regional exploration program to delineate additional targets.

SilverCrest (TSX: SVL) (NYSE MKT: SVLC) Appoints Vice President, Corporate Communications

Mining Stocks News: SilverCrest (TSX: SVL) (NYSE MKT: SVLC) Appoints Vice President, Corporate Communications

Vancouver, BC - February 17, 2015 (Investorideas.com Mining Stocks Newswire) SilverCrest Mines Inc. (TSX:SVL) ( NYSE MKT: SVLC) is pleased to announce the appointment of Michael Rapsch as Vice President, Corporate Communications.

Mr. Rapsch has more than nine years of investor relations and corporate communications experience. The past three and a half years have been within the mining industry at SilverCrest, where he has been responsible for implementation, management and execution of all marketing and investor relations related programs, including but not limited to outreach programs to retail and institutional investors across North America and Europe.

Eric Fier, President & COO, stated: "Michael has been instrumental to the Company's marketing success by expanding our investor relations programs and building our shareholder network. We trust his work, and we are looking forward to his continued contributions as we grow SilverCrest to become a mid-tier gold and silver producer in the industry."
